Understanding Private Mental Health Diagnosis in the UK

Mental health concerns are significantly acknowledged as important to total well-being, prompting discussions about access to quality care in the UK. While the National Health Service (NHS) offers mental health services, lots of individuals select private mental health diagnosis due to numerous reasons, including much shorter wait times, individualized care, and a broader choice of experts. This article aims to check out the landscape of private mental health diagnosis in the UK, clarifying choices, costs, and the complexities associated with the procedure.

Why Choose Private Mental Health Diagnosis?

There are numerous factors people may select a private mental health diagnosis over civil services:

  1. Reduced Wait Times: The NHS typically faces long waiting lists for initial assessments and follow-up visits. On  Private ADHD Assessment , private specialists normally can accommodate clients quicker.
  2. Personalized Care: Private centers and therapists often provide tailored services that can be more adaptable to a patient's specific requirements and circumstances.
  3. More Comprehensive Access to Specialist Providers: Patients can pick from a broader series of professionals, including psychologists, psychiatrists, and therapists that may not be readily available through the NHS.
  4. Privacy and Anonymity: Some people prefer the privacy afforded by private services, decreasing the stigma frequently related to mental health concerns.
  5. Flexible Appointment Times: Private care typically supplies more flexible scheduling, accommodating patients' hectic lives.

The Private Diagnosis Process

Securing a private mental health diagnosis generally follows several straightforward actions:

  1. Initial Consultation: In this session, a patient fulfills a mental health professional to discuss their concerns. This go to often consists of a comprehensive history-taking and might include fundamental assessments.
  2. Assessment and Testing: Depending on the initial consultation, practitioners may suggest cognitive and mental screening. This aids in comprehending the patient's thoughts, sensations, and habits.
  3. Diagnosis: Following the assessments, the clinician will offer a diagnosis based upon the findings. They may describe standardized requirements such as the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ders (DSM-5) or the International Classification of Diseases (ICD-10).
  4. Treatment Plan: After diagnosis, a customized treatment strategy may be developed. This often includes therapy alternatives, medication management, or way of life modifications.
  5. Follow-up Appointments: Regular follow-ups assist monitor development and adapt treatments as essential.

Table 2: Typical Costs of Private Mental Health Services

ServiceAverage Cost (GBP)
Initial Consultation₤ 150 - ₤ 250
Follow-up Sessions (per hour)₤ 75 - ₤ 150
Mental Testing₤ 200 - ₤ 400
Medication Management₤ 100 - ₤ 200
Therapy Sessions (per hour)₤ 50 - ₤ 120

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. How do I find a private mental health specialist?

People can begin by browsing online directory sites, seeking suggestions from their GP, or utilizing platforms that match clients with mental health specialists.

2. Will my medical insurance cover private mental health diagnosis?

Numerous medical insurance plans cover part or all of the expenses associated with private mental health services, consisting of diagnosis. People must review their policies for specifics.

3. Can I get a diagnosis without a referral?

Yes, individuals can directly approach private mental health specialists without requiring a recommendation from a GP.

4. For how long does a diagnosis take?

The period can vary based upon the complexity of the case however generally takes one or 2 detailed sessions.

5. What should I get ready for my first consultation?

It's beneficial to prepare a list detailing your symptoms, emotion, medical history, and any medications you are currently taking.
